Alex Kadis is half-British, half-Greek, and grew up in Leyton and Walthamstow, East London. She studied English Literature at Goldsmiths University before embarking on a music journalism career. She was Features Editor at Smash Hits in its heyday (RIP) and has also written for various newspapers and magazines, including Sunday Times Style and Q Magazine. She then went into artist management and now works as a consultant in the music industry. Alex suffers from delusions of grandeur and still believes she will, one day, headline Wembley Stadium.
